> Well this was the case originally for Vista, but it was lobbying by
> big companies that used OpenGL turned it around.  Amongst these some
> OSG users were very active and uncompromising in the push for allowing
> OpenGL driver to function fully.   Potentially if the OSG had a
> Direct3D path then this lobbying wouldn't have been so direct, and
> there that it might not have swung the right way for us.
>
> If proper OpenGL drivers hadn't been on Vista then many many software
> vendors would have been in big trouble, having to accept huge
> engineering costs refactoring or loss of market share.  The stakes
> were pretty high.  When stakes are high sometime you have to hold your
> nerve.
